This giant African bull frog made quite a meal of this unlucky mouse

Senior Tropical House Keeper at Newquay Zoo, Dan Garrick is an expert in feeding these greedy bullfrogs.
'They are huge predatory frogs that sit and wait for animals to pass by,' said 30-year-old Dan.
'Theyare stimulated by movement and will lunge at pretty much anything thatcomes within range, including this unlucky mouse.   
'The mouse will die of suffocation or even shock before digestion.
'If the prey item is too big, the frog can simply disgorge its stomach and wait it out for the next meal.
'Despite their unsavoury dining habits they are devoted parents and will guard spawn and tadpoles from predators.
'They even excavate pools to ensure their brood doesn't dry out.'
Africanbullfrogs, or Pyxicephalus adspersus in Latin, prey on insects,rodents, birds and are even known to become cannibalistic and overpowerother frogs.
A singleindividual can weigh up to two kilograms, reach 24 cm long and grow awatertight cocoon to stop itself from drying out in the unforgivingAfrican sun.
Africanbullfrogs are found throughout southern, central and eastern Africa andare second only in size to the almighty goliath frog from the Cameroon.
